Solution Overview

Problem

Online shopping experiences are cumbersome due to the difficulty in navigating and locating desirable items among numerous options, leading to a need for improved user experience in electronic commerce.

Innovation Solution

Systems and methods that monitor user navigation, selection, and purchase events to determine a user's mood, allowing for personalized marketing and enhanced user experience by adjusting marketing messages and navigation models in real-time based on identified mood and behavior patterns.

PatentUS12008599B2Identifying purchase patterns and marketing based on user mood
Publication Date: 2024.06.11 PAYPAL INC

AI summary

A system and method for facilitating electronic commerce over a network, according to one or more embodiments, includes communicating with a user via a user device and a business entity via a business entity device over the network, monitoring user navigation events over the network, determining a mood of the user based on user navigation behavior, marketing to the user based on the mood of the user, and storing user information related to the user navigation events and the mood of the user.
